Epsom Downs station, though lacking a ticket office, is equipped with ticket machines where you can collect your tickets, especially if you've booked online. These machines are designed to be accessible, offering facilities for those with a Disabled Persons Railcard. While the station does not boast an indoor waiting room or seating areas, it provides step-free access across all platforms, categorized as a Category A station. This ensures ease of mobility for everyone, particularly those with accessibility needs.
For customer assistance, the station is equipped with help points, and if you require further help, assistance can be pre-arranged. Although there are no dedicated staff rooms, assistance is generally available via mobile teams. Keep in mind, Epsom Downs doesn’t offer amenities like toilets or refreshments, so it’s advised to plan accordingly.
Onwards travel is seamless from Epsom Downs, connecting you to various transport modes. If your journey involves a replacement bus service, information on the location is readily available. Buses also form a crucial part of the network here, and should you need more specifics on bus routes, detailed information is accessible easily. Although there aren't any taxi ranks directly at the station, local taxi services and car rentals can be booked for further travel.

Bradford-on-Avon station makes traveling easier with several facilities designed for your convenience. The ticket office is open from 06:20 to 13: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, ensuring you can easily purchase or collect your tickets from the machines available. Accessibility is prioritized with step-free access to platforms, though access to platform 1 requires a trip through local streets and via a ramp. While there are no toilets or refreshment areas on-site, the station provides an induction loop and accessible ticket machines, making it accommodating for passengers with various needs. The station also has a waiting room incorporated within the ticket office, available during opening hours.
Bradford-on-Avon is well-connected to several transport links facilitating easy travel beyond the station. A taxi office sits just outside the station, ready to whisk you off to your next local destination. If you prefer a more cost-effective form of onwards travel, hop on one of the local buses, or plan your journey in advance with the available online resources. For those catching flights, you'll find connections via Reading to Heathrow and Gatwick, or through Bristol Temple Meads if you're heading to Bristol Airport.
Cyclists will be pleased to know bicycle hire is available, with additional information accessible through the Towpath Trailtowpath service located in the town center, offering an eco-friendly means to discover Bradford-on-Avon.
